I also think that I am going to help get my blood flowing and stretch for a nice half hour before finding a designated work space to sit down and get to business. After sitting down you would set a timer for about 20-25 minutes, probably more on the 20 minute side for me since attention time is roughly a person's age, and I am 18. Then you straight concentrate for that time period. Once that it is up I would take my well deserved 5 minute break, then resume another 20 minute study session.
